From Bugzilla Helper: User-Agent: Mozilla/5.0 (X11; U; Linux i686; en-US; rv:0.9.6) Gecko/20011120 BuildID: 2001112012 Mozilla crashes if I set the user name to name@rogers.com, on the mail sever pop.broadband.rogers.com. rogers.com is moving away from @home. My old address used to work fine with just "name" instead of "name@home.com", but rogers.com requires the full "name@rogers.com". Reproducible: Always Steps to Reproduce: 1.create new mail profile 2.input all the data up to the user name (name, email address, pop server, etc) 3.try and input "name@rogers.com" (instead of the usual "name") 4.click ok 5.get warning about changed settings 6.click ok on the warning box (ok is the only option) Actual Results: Mozilla crashed. It became unresponsive, even after waiting 10 mins for it to do something. Could not close the windows, only kill -9 worked. Expected Results: should have accepted the settings or return an error at least. Well, I can see why mozilla gets confuzed, because it gets two @'s in the address. I'm guessing name@rogers.com@pop.broadband.rogers.com Unfortunately, they are my ISP, and this is what they require, and I'm stumped. I can't get to my mail on their server.
The behaviour is the same on Windows 2000. Mozilla hangs.
reporter, Try a latest build. I have a gmx account which requires user name to be foo@gmx.co.uk instead of just foo. But I did not crash after setting up this account. However, I was not able to send a message untill I went into accounts and settings|outgoing smtp server and by adding foo@gmx.co.uk in the username field and I was able to get this account working for sending messages.
Reporters comments via email: Yup. That did it for me too. I'm using build id 2001112913, and it works like a charm. No crashes, no errors, no major problems. And most of all, the email works just the way I need it to. Thanks for fixing my major email problem, Cosmin Based on above comments marking this bug as worksforme.
